to the modern reader, and this book on the Vishnu Sahasranama is a testament to that effort. The
Vishnu Sahasranama, also known as the Thousand Names of Vishnu, was first chanted in praise of
Lord Krishna on the battlefield of Kurukshetra during the Mahabharata, a war between two branches
of the same family—the Kurus and the Pandavas. The Vishnu Sahasranama holds immense power.
It is believed that chanting these thousand names of Vishnu brings immense benefits, even if the
full meaning is not known. Chanting or listening to the Sahasranama can help overcome negative
planetary influences, promote spiritual growth, remove financial difficulties, and relieve stress.
Furthermore, it is said to create a protective shield around the mind and body, bring peace to the
home, and cure physical ailments such as infertility. Through the recitation of these sacred names,
may you find peace, protection, spiritual growth, and the blessings of Lord Vishnu.
